Output e98d93578b3b753dd9a6b8347567e91d9996d0bde43b68064786f762d28dac49:1

value
345633
script pubkey
OP_HASH160 OP_PUSHBYTES_20 829f626fedc2fc0cb7baf32fa4d5b359d0c241b5 OP_EQUAL
address
3DbghiGXmDNXLpFhiWT7kAgfKyLt6urhSC
transaction
e98d93578b3b753dd9a6b8347567e91d9996d0bde43b68064786f762d28dac49
spent
true